The Main Attraction (1962)
Eddie, an American, is a drifter currently in Italy working his way as a singer. That drifting is in he running away from himself, he not much liking that person which in turn makes others eventually not like him, one reason he gets fired from job after job. It is when he is fired from his latest job that he is discovered by Gina, who wants him to be the straight man, the singer, in her ventriloquist act in a traveling circus. She eventually does let him know that he is just the latest of her assistants, who she expects to be by her side both on stage and in her bedroom. The circus is owned and operated by Rico and Elleanora Marino, who along with her younger sister Tessa also have a combination trick riding/acrobat act. As Elleanora now requires arm braces to walk, the permanent disability the result of an on stage accident, Tessa, who is just reaching her womanhood, has taken over most of the physically demanding and risky female tricks in the act. An easy rapport and eventual friendship forms between Eddie and Tessa, which does not sit well with either Gina who does not take kindly to what she believes is Eddie's romantic interest in Tessa, and Rico, who sees in Tessa more than just a surrogate little sister and who sees Eddie solely as Gina's latest trash. In addition, Eddie learns that "Bozo", one of the circus clowns, is Gina's ex-husband who he believes still has an interest in Gina in every respect. In both Eddie and Tessa individually trying to escape this complicated situation, Eddie may discover that person in himself he truly does like, with both also unwittingly ending up in a potentially life threatening situation from running away. —Huggo
